The FBI Anchorage Field Office wants information to help identify an Anchorage bank robber, the agency announced late Thursday afternoon.

The robbery took place at 1:24 p.m. on Wednesday at the Wells Fargo branch located at 301 West Northern Lights Boulevard in Anchorage, according to the FBI.

A man entered the bank, presented a demand note and indicated he was armed, according to the FBI. The suspect is a white male with brown hair and facial hair, about 5-foot-10 and weighs roughly 200 pounds.

At the time of the robbery the suspect wore a gray Carhartt sweatshirt, light-colored jogger-style pants and a gray backpack with MOLLE webbing, according to the FBI.

People with any information concerning the bank robbery are asked to contact the FBI Anchorage Field Office at 907-276-4441 or online at tips.fbi.gov.
